In many cases, it is handy to be able to specify an option in an alias, but still be able to override on the actual command line.

I can't say whether that is useful with this specific option, but it seems the same debate could be had about almost any option. I'm pretty sure the existing behaviour is consistent with other options, with the exception of a few (e.g. pg_dump --table), which are explicitly documented as being cumulative.
